The Birth of a Legend: Osamu Tezuka and Astro Boy

Osamu Tezuka, often referred to as the “God of Manga,” introduced Astro Boy to the world in 1952. Originally known as “Mighty Atom” in Japan, Astro Boy quickly became a sensation, capturing the imagination of readers with its futuristic setting and heartfelt storytelling[1].

Tezuka’s creation was groundbreaking in many ways. Set in a world where robots and humans coexist, Astro Boy explored complex themes of identity, humanity, and technological ethics. The series became a cornerstone of the manga industry, helping to establish many of the storytelling techniques and visual styles that would come to define the medium[1][2].

The Cultural Impact of Astro Boy

Astro Boy’s influence extended far beyond the pages of manga. In 1963, it became the first Japanese animated series to be broadcast on television, paving the way for the anime industry as we know it today. The show’s success in Japan led to its export to the United States, where it became the first anime series to be aired on American television[3].

This international success helped to introduce Japanese pop culture to a global audience, sparking interest in manga and anime worldwide. Astro Boy’s themes of technological progress and the relationship between humans and machines resonated with viewers, reflecting the anxieties and hopes of the post-war era.

Tezuka’s Vision: Storytelling and Innovation

Osamu Tezuka’s approach to manga was revolutionary. He introduced cinematic techniques to the medium, using dynamic panel layouts and expressive character designs to create a more immersive reading experience. Astro Boy showcased Tezuka’s ability to blend action, drama, and philosophical questions into a cohesive narrative that appealed to readers of all ages[2].

Tezuka’s work on Astro Boy laid the foundation for many of the storytelling conventions that would become staples of the manga industry. His emphasis on long-form narratives, character development, and thematic depth helped to elevate manga from simple entertainment to a respected art form[5].

The Evolution of Manga Storytelling

Astro Boy’s success inspired a new generation of manga artists to push the boundaries of the medium. The series demonstrated that manga could tackle complex social issues and philosophical questions while still maintaining broad appeal. This approach influenced countless creators, leading to the diverse and rich manga landscape we see today[5].

Tezuka’s innovative use of visual storytelling techniques in Astro Boy also had a lasting impact on the manga industry. His dynamic panel layouts, expressive character designs, and cinematic approach to pacing set new standards for manga art and storytelling[2].

Astro Boy’s Global Reach and Cultural Exchange

The international success of Astro Boy played a crucial role in introducing Japanese pop culture to the world. As the series gained popularity in the United States and other countries, it helped to create a global fanbase for manga and anime[3].

This cultural exchange went both ways. Tezuka himself was inspired by Western animation, particularly the works of Walt Disney. This blend of Eastern and Western influences in Astro Boy helped to create a unique aesthetic that would come to define manga and anime[2].

The Rise of Anime Exports

Astro Boy’s success on American television opened the doors for other anime series to be exported internationally. This paved the way for the global anime boom of the 1980s and 1990s, which saw series like Dragon Ball, Sailor Moon, and Pokemon achieve worldwide popularity[3].

The international success of these series helped to establish anime and manga as distinct cultural products, recognized and celebrated around the world. Today, the global manga market continues to grow, with fans eagerly anticipating new releases and adaptations of classic series.

Astro Boy’s Enduring Legacy in Modern Manga

The influence of Astro Boy can still be felt in contemporary manga and anime. Many modern series continue to explore themes of technology, humanity, and ethics that were central to Tezuka’s work. The visual style and storytelling techniques pioneered in Astro Boy have become fundamental elements of the manga language[5].

Moreover, Astro Boy remains a beloved character, with new adaptations and reimaginings continuing to appear. The 2009 CGI film “Astro Boy” introduced the character to a new generation of fans, while recent manga series have paid homage to Tezuka’s creation[4].

Astro Boy in Popular Culture

Beyond manga and anime, Astro Boy has left its mark on broader popular culture. The character has been featured in video games, merchandise, and even academic studies examining its cultural significance. Astro Boy’s iconic design, with its large eyes and distinctive hairstyle, has become instantly recognizable around the world[3][6].

The series has also influenced fields beyond entertainment. Astro Boy’s depiction of advanced robotics and artificial intelligence has inspired real-world technological developments. Some roboticists have cited the series as an influence on their work, demonstrating the power of manga to shape our vision of the future[6].
